Most Sought-After In-Demand Jobs in the UAE

The United Arab Emirates stands out as a global hub for business and innovation. This dynamic environment demands a skilled workforce, making certain professions especially sought after. Some of the most in-demand jobs in the UAE include software developers, data scientists, engineers electrical, healthcare professionals such as doctors and nurses, and finance analysts. The thriving tourism industry also fuels demand for skilled hospitality staff, including chefs, hotel managers, and tour operators.

UAE Salary Guide: What to Expect

The United Arab Emirates offers a dynamic employment landscape with attractive salary packages. When considering a move to the UAE, understanding the standard salary expectations is crucial . Factors influencing jobs in UAE compensation include field, experience level, qualifications , and location within the region.

For various roles, from finance to hospitality , exploring salary data from reputable platforms is strongly advised . These platforms provide invaluable insights into current market trends for specific positions. Remember, negotiation your salary package is common practice , and research the market value of your skills and experience can secure a competitive compensation package.
